Understanding Visa Categories and Requirements

What kinds of visas are needed for moving abroad? Several visa categories are offered, each customized to specific circumstances and needs of expatriates. Work visas are vital for people looking for jobs in a foreign country, while student visas cater to individuals studying abroad. Dependent visas permit family members to accompany expatriates in their new homes.

Moreover, some jurisdictions offer investment visas for those wishing to establish businesses or invest in local economies. Tourist visas may also be available for short stays during the relocation process.

Comprehending the prerequisites for each visa type is crucial, as they typically change by destination and can include paperwork such as proof of employment, financial stability, or educational enrollment. Additionally, application protocols may vary, emphasizing the necessity of thorough research and potentially seeking expert guidance to navigate the intricacies of visa acquisition efficiently.

FAQ

What Is the Typical Duration of the Visa Process?

The visa process typically takes approximately a few weeks to several months, contingent upon the country, type of visa, and the applicant's personal situation, encompassing documentation and any potential background checks needed.

What Documentation Is Typically Needed for Visas?

Commonly required documents for visas include a valid copyright, filled full information out application form, photographs, proof of financial resources, employer reference letters, and, depending on the country, additional supporting documents such as health insurance or educational certificates.

May I Work While Waiting for My Visa Decision?

When a visa is pending, individuals are typically not permitted to work unless they hold a valid work permit or particular visa authorizing employment. Regulations change by country, so it's essential to check local laws.
